Category Definition: Startups without novel technical components; succeed via capability, ops, brand.
Examples in NZ: food/beverage scaling, fitness franchise, tourism operators.
Why it Matters: These businesses thrive through operational capability, branding, and export readiness — government support focuses on mentoring and capability building.
5-Stage Pathway: Non-R&D Innovator
Do This First: Run “Is my R&D eligible?” test, then book a free session with your RBP Growth Advisor → request a Capability Voucher.
⚠️ If R&D eligibility = NO, focus on capability, mentoring, and export programs.
| Stage | What to Do | Programs & Links | Why It Matters | 
| 1. Setup & Entry | Formalise and connect with advisors | - New Zealand Business Number   
- Regional Business Partner Network   
- MSD Self-Employment Start-up Payment   
- MSD Flexi-Wage for Self Employment   
- MSD Business Training & Advice Grant | Entry into ecosystem + financial support for founders
 | 
| 2. Early Validation | Test idea with market | - RBP Capability Voucher   
- Business Mentors NZ   
- Te Puni Kōkiri Māori Business Support (if Māori-owned) | Proves customer demand  
⚠️ Not eligible for R&D grants
 | 
| 3. Pre-Scale | Build systems, hire talent, expand networks | - NZTE Export Readiness & Services   
 | Builds scalable systems, connects with markets & advisors
 | 
| 4. Scale & Capital Raise | Expand + raise capital | - NZ Export Credit (NZEC)   
- NZTE International Growth Support | Investor + export support  
 | 
| 5. Ongoing Support | Sustain long-term growth | - NZTE Long-Term Export Support   
- Business Mentors NZ   
- Chambers of Commerce | Long-term expansion, mentorship, and advocacy
 |
